Transaction 160855f1f631828ddc0d1e9fdb7e3fc6e34bb503764b4b92d60d66bc7941db19
1 Input
1 Output
-
160855f1f631828ddc0d1e9fdb7e3fc6e34bb503764b4b92d60d66bc7941db19:0
- value
- 19620
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53e7ff3614d8d569c85ca589474b36e122905987 OP_EQUAL
- address
- 39LfvtpM1dhrSLbZCCwbgLG5SmUzRPB35x